MASTERS champion Rory Mcllroy has revealed that he has already 'shot down' the suggestion of serving as a playing Ryder Cup captain in the future.

- By OISIN DOHERTY

The Northern Irish star, who topped Europe’s points list during their victory in Rome two years ago, said the idea had been raised with him, but he dismissed it straight away.

At 36 and currently ranked world No. 2, Mcllroy still has plenty of years left at the top of the game, though his stance creates a tactical challenge for US captain Keegan Bradley, whose excellent season has lifted him to 12th in the world rankings and 10th in the American qualification table.

“I've been asked to do that and I've turned it down,” said Mcllroy, the first player to secure automatic selection for Europe’s team for next month’s contest at Bethpage in New York.
